Webb1 juli 2024 · You should plan for your PhD to take at least 3 years and 3 months to complete when studying full time if you follow an ideal schedule. However, on average, we find people take 3 years and 9 months to complete a full-time PhD at UQ – and 4 years isn’t uncommon, either. Doctoral programs typically include taking advanced courses, passing a comprehensive exam (sometimes called "comps"), and producing an original body of research, such as a dissertation.
